How does Debloaty analyze my food?
Debloaty uses AI to analyze photos of your meals, instantly assessing their FODMAP content, acidity levels, and potential inflammation risk. This feature aims to provide quick insights without manual logging.
What kind of symptoms can I track with Debloaty?
You can log various symptoms related to gut health, such as bloating, gas, and pain. The app then helps connect these symptoms to the foods you've consumed.
